Stdlib let alphabet = "ABCDEFGHIJKLMNOPQRSTUVWXYZabcdefghijklmnopqrstuvwxyz0123456789+/=" let code_rev = let a = Array.make 256 (-1) in for i = 0 to String.length alphabet - 1 do a.(Char.code alphabet.[i]) <- i done; a let in_alphabet x = code_rev.(Char.code x) <> -1 let vlq_base_shift = 5 (* binary: 100000 *) let vlq_base = 1 lsl vlq_base_shift (* binary: 011111 *) let vlq_base_mask = vlq_base - 1 (* binary: 100000 *) let vlq_continuation_bit = vlq_base let toVLQSigned v = if v < 0 then (-v lsl 1) + 1 else v lsl 1 (* assert (toVLQSigned 1 = 2); *) (* assert (toVLQSigned 2 = 4); *) (* assert (toVLQSigned (-1) = 3); *) (* assert (toVLQSigned (-2) = 5);; *) let fromVLQSigned v = let is_neg = v land 1 = 1 in let shift = v lsr 1 in if is_neg then -shift else shift (* assert (fromVLQSigned 2 = 1); *) (* assert (fromVLQSigned 4 = 2); *) (* assert (fromVLQSigned 3 = -1); *) (* assert (fromVLQSigned 5 = -2);; *) let add_char buf x = Buffer.add_char buf alphabet.[x] let rec encode' buf x = let digit = x land vlq_base_mask in let rest = x lsr vlq_base_shift in if rest = 0 then add_char buf digit else ( add_char buf (digit lor vlq_continuation_bit); encode' buf rest) let encode b x = let vql = toVLQSigned x in encode' b vql let encode_l b l = List.iter ~f:(encode b) l let rec decode' acc s start pos = let digit = code_rev.(Char.code s.[pos]) in if digit = -1 then invalid_arg "Vql64.decode'"; let cont = digit land vlq_continuation_bit = vlq_continuation_bit in let digit = digit land vlq_base_mask in let acc = acc + (digit lsl ((pos - start) * vlq_base_shift)) in if cont then decode' acc s start (succ pos) else acc, succ pos let decode s p = let d, i = decode' 0 s p p in fromVLQSigned d, i let decode_l s ~pos ~len = let rec aux pos acc len = if len = 0 then List.rev acc else if len < 0 then invalid_arg "Vlq64.decode_l" else let d, i = decode s pos in let len = len - (i - pos) in aux i (d :: acc) len in aux pos [] len type input = { string : string ; mutable pos : int ; len : int } let rec decode' src s pos len offset i = if pos = len then invalid_arg "Vql64.decode'"; let digit = Array.unsafe_get code_rev (Char.code s.[pos]) in if digit = -1 then invalid_arg "Vql64.decode'"; let i = i + ((digit land vlq_base_mask) lsl offset) in if digit >= vlq_continuation_bit then decode' src s (pos + 1) len (offset + vlq_base_shift) i else ( src.pos <- pos + 1; i) let decode src = fromVLQSigned (decode' src src.string src.pos src.len 0 0)
